Crossflatts is a
ribbon development in
Airedale along the old route of the
A650 road between
Bingley and
Keighley, in the
Metropolitan Borough of Bradford,
West Yorkshire, England.
The opening of the Aire Valley Trunk road in 2004 has seen a reduction of 51% of traffic through the village.
It is served by
Crossflatts railway station on the
Airedale Line connecting
Skipton with Bradford and Leeds. This small village adjoins Bingley at the famous
Five Rise Locks.

Crossflatts is home to a number of local businesses, including The Royal Hotel (pub), Ryshworth Social Club, Crossflatts Cricket Club, Stuart Prices' butchers, as well as takeaway establishments, a chemist, a post office, a funeral parlour, a music shop and a church.

Sports clubs
Crossflatts has a crown green bowling club (Bingley Bowling Green Club Ltd, Slenningford) who play in the Worth Valley League and Aire-Wharfe League, two football clubs (Royal and Crossflatts) and a cricket club which plays in the Craven & District League.
Keighley Albion Juniors Rugby League club are based at Crossflatts Cricket Club.
